    E bikes rampaging Toronto streets

    Leaving an e-bike battery out in the sun and (possibly) charging is asking for thermal runaway. I'd bet money that battery isn't UL 2271 certified, which is supposed to greatly reduce or eliminate that chance.

    Any GTAM'ers own an electric vehicle?

    You can always go with load sharing. No need for separate runs and breakers. Simpleswitch and Evolt as an example. Not cheap but it works if you're power-constrained at the panel.
